MT. BACHELOR, Ore. -- Snow made its debut on Mount Bachelor on Monday, around 12:40 pm, and laid down no less than two inches of fresh powder that day. Six more inches of snow accumulated overnight and another four today. The Southeast faces of the mountain are currently covered in 12 inches of snow.
Snow has been accompanied by strong winds as well, causing significant drifting in certain areas. Cascade Lakes Highway closed Tuesday morning at Mt. Bachelor.
The next storm is expected to bring in an even higher snow level, up to 8,000 feet. The ski and snowboard resort is still expected to open on November 12.
